Hard to say

1

Feb 28, 2024, 9:14 AM
Reply

Hall is better offensively. He always draws the best defenders and double teams. Hall can create he own shot too.

Schieffelin is definitely a better rebounder and passer

Both handle the ball well for big guys

Both are good a defense.

I think Schieffelin has become a smarter player though and controls his emotions a little better than PJ. You don’t see Schieffelin make those dumb fouls anymore, but that’s something PJ still needs to work on.

For this team - I think Schieffelin is more valuable. I think if you took Schieffelin away, it would hurt more than losing Hall. (Losing either would hurt a lot!)

PJ is a gifted player but does work his tail off, Ian

1

Feb 28, 2024, 10:04 AM
Reply

is a good player that works his tail off to do the things others are not willing to do. His hustle alone would be enough to start every game for my team. He contributes in so many ways that the box score does not show.

PJ is an enigma. Great player, does not always play great, often times gets exhausted after a 4 minute spurt during games. Big guy so understandable but he does seem to get winded in most games even with all his foul trouble issues.

I honestly think Ian can have nice career in basketball. You cannot teach what he has, which is nose for the ball and has a knack for making the little plays that can help his team win.

Love them both, totally different players, but both Clemson Tigers!!
